You may just be trying to connect to "Printer Networks" that allow a company/residence to print something from their printer wirelessly, it would appear on your iPod touch just about the same as any other network, but you wouldn't be able to use internet while connected to that network...
If you are talking about "free wifi" in a Cafe, like Starbucks, you will usually need to open Safari. A Page will load and tell you how to connect to their internet, whether it's by paying, or just agreeing to their terms...

Your router may not have given your iPod a valid IP address. Go to Settings > Wifi > your network name and touch the ">" to the right to see the network details. If the IP address starts with 169 then your router didn't provide an IP address and you won't be able to access the Internet.
Sometimes the fix can be as simple as restarting your router (remove power for 30 seconds and restart). Next, reset network settings on your iPod and attempt to connect. In other cases it might be necessary to update the router's firmware with the latest from the manufacturer's support web pages.
If you need more help please give more details on your network, i.e., router make/model, wifi security being used (WEP, WPA, WPA2), etc.

My Macbook is connected to Wi-fi (four bars) but can't connect to the internet or any other services that requires internet. Other devices in my house have easily connected to the internet but every time I open Chrome it says: "This webpage is not available". What do I do?
Restart your internet modem and router and your Mac then try Safari etc.
If that doesn't help, try this DNS server ..
Open System Preferences > Network > Advanced > DNS
Click + and type:
208.67.222.222
Click + again and do the same.
208.67.220.220
Click OK.
Try a browser.
if that doesn't help, check the firewall. System Preferences > Security & Privacy > Firewall > Firewall Options -
Macbook will connect to wifi but will not connect to internet
Lately I've been experiencing an issue with my internet, my computer will connect to wifi, but the internet will not work. I have tried multiple wifi networks, and sometimes the internet works but it is slow, or sometimes it won't work at all. For whatever reason apple.com is the only one working at the moment.. how convienent.. I have rebooted my laptop, the router and my operating system is up to date. Please help!! I'm a college student and internet is crucial for one of my classes!
Check proxies ...
Open System Preferences > Network > Advanced > Proxies
Deselect any checked boxes on the left then click OK.
Relaunch your browser to test.
And make sure the firewall is off. System Preferences > Securty & Privacy > Firewall
If it's on, you may need to click the lock icon to turn if off. You may be prompted for your admin password.

I think I may have figured out part of the rhyme, but the reason is still bewildering. Nobody is stating the router they are using. I figured out a clue to this. I was using the D-Link DIR-825 router with iPhone os 3.1.2 and had no trouble at all with my hidden SSID. Two weeks ago I purchased the Linksys WRT610N, and the iPhone will no longer automatically connect to the router unless I enable broadcast SSID. So why did the iPhone connect to D-Link and not Linksys automatically? There's got to be a difference in the way these companies are treating hidden SSID. The iPhone and iPod Touch will recognize one and not the other. Now it makes a little more sense as to why some people are ok and others not.
What's more peculiar is that my laptop and wireless bridge both work fine with the hidden SSID from both routers. It's only the iPhone that is being finicky.
